Safety

Bunk beds are a popular choice for children's rooms, but they could be dangerous if you do not take the necessary precautions. Make sure the bunk bed you select meets all British safety standards. This includes sturdy guardrails, as well as ladders that aren't too slack or steep. It's also crucial that your children are aware of how to use their bunk beds, particularly if you want them to play on the top level. Instruct your children not to play rough around the bed, and to not stand on chairs or furniture to get to the top of the bed.

When it comes time to set up your child's bunk bed, it's recommended to put them in the corner of a room that has walls on both sides. This reduces the chance of them falling out of their bunks or falling off the side of it. Carpet can also be laid under the bunk beds of your children to soften any falls and lower the risk of injuries.

In addition, it's a good idea to keep the bunk bed clear from things that could pose a danger, such as curtains (particularly their cords), ceiling fans, windows and lights. You should also teach your children to properly climb the ladder and never climb onto it without using the security rails.
